Breaking the Mold with Gender-Neutral Names

Boundaries are blurring in the realm of baby names, with an increasing trend toward gender-neutral names. These names offer flexibility and versatility, allowing your child to define their own identity. “Rowan,” meaning “little redhead,” or “Arden,” meaning “great forest,” are just a few examples of gender-neutral names that break free from traditional conventions.

Creative Spelling Variations

Another modern trend involves playing with traditional names by introducing creative spelling variations. While maintaining the essence of the original name, these variations add a touch of individuality. For instance, the name “Isabella” can be spelled uniquely as “Yzabella” or “Izabella,” giving it a contemporary twist.

Why choose a unique baby name?

Answer: Unique baby names can make your child stand out, reflect their personality, or honor your family heritage.

How unique is too unique?

Answer: Ultimately, it’s up to you to decide. Consider if the name is easy to pronounce, spell, and remember.

Can I name my baby after a celebrity or fictional character?

Answer: Yes, but be aware that your child may have to share their name with many others.

Can I get into trouble for choosing a very unique name?

Answer: In most countries, you can name your child anything you want, as long as it does not violate any obscenity laws.

What should I consider when choosing a unique baby name?

Answer: Think about the overall sound, meaning, and potential nicknames or teasing associated with the name.

How do I register a unique baby name?

Answer: The process of registering a baby name varies depending on your location. Typically, you will need to file a birth certificate with the government.
